Bhi Bhiman's "Soul Dance Party" (KQED) + New Song Via Utne Reader
New York, NY (Top40 Charts) Bhi Bhiman may compare the 7 deadly sins to breakfast foods, but at the heart of his new song "Bread and Butter," he's paying homage to the working class. He chats with the Utne Reader about finding inspiration in the hardest working people he knows - America's immigrants.

Raised in a Sri Lankan immigrant family, Bhiman infuses his new album 'Rhythm & Reason' (out 5/19, BooCoo Records/Thirty Tigers) with an outsider perspective, with songs told from the POV of Black Panther Huey Newton ("Up in Arms") and African expats in Belgium ("Moving to Brussels"). Bhiman is currently on tour with Rhiannon Giddens, and KQED's The Do List raves the "blues-infused folk rockers start a soul dance party."
